Transaction 5379d3055bf1b3b5b02dcecac3e083a348e746a5e963f0482bb1a03e2d647371

1 Input
2 Outputs
  • 5379d3055bf1b3b5b02dcecac3e083a348e746a5e963f0482bb1a03e2d647371:0
  • value  21082389
    address  177Z5gUpd6YMCCjKaJ73cNqB87js2iqPNh
  • 5379d3055bf1b3b5b02dcecac3e083a348e746a5e963f0482bb1a03e2d647371:1
  • value  3000000
    address  3GgQgc1za7Ds6HGKDyuKR592oMTKLKTTkc